Description

Screw box for 2" diameter screw with a beech cap block, birch body, forged steel bruzz and threaded lead exit hole liner. Bruzz held in place by an iron bolt with square nut, an iron wedge and the cap block. Cap block secured to screw box by four iron nuts with square bolts. Body was turned between centers to create handles on either end. Thread guide is exit hole probably pewter. Screw box is asymmetrical; hole for blank to be threaded is off-center in body and handles are different lengths.
